用自己的雙手讓衛(wèi)星變“聰明” 這些年輕人的代碼上天了
我們的代碼上天了
距離地表數(shù)百至上千公里的低軌衛(wèi)星軌道上,許多年輕人的夢想,即將和數(shù)顆衛(wèi)星一起在太空中翱翔。
由華中科技大學教授劉方明指導(dǎo)的博士研究生陳姝彤和OpenEdgeNeXt團隊的小伙伴們,就是其中一群年輕人。今年6月,中國青年報社、北京郵電大學、華為云聯(lián)合發(fā)起了“代碼上太空”征集活動。包括陳姝彤在內(nèi)的廣大青年學生受邀前來,開發(fā)適用于衛(wèi)星的創(chuàng)新應(yīng)用。她們的優(yōu)勝作品將有機會通過全球首個云原生衛(wèi)星計算平臺,部署到“天算星座”計劃的多顆衛(wèi)星中,讓衛(wèi)星變得“更聰明”。
“天算星座”計劃由北京郵電大學深圳研究院與天儀研究院共同發(fā)起,首顆先導(dǎo)星已于2021年12月成功發(fā)射,預(yù)計2023年完成一期組網(wǎng)建設(shè),建成后將成為我國科研衛(wèi)星領(lǐng)域的生力軍,也將是全球衛(wèi)星網(wǎng)絡(luò)科技創(chuàng)新基地之一。華為云作為“天算星座”首批共建單位,首次將云原生、邊云協(xié)同等理念引入空間計算領(lǐng)域,實現(xiàn)了衛(wèi)星計算平臺的智能化,讓衛(wèi)星具備了“思考”能力。
2022年11月9日,征集活動結(jié)果公布。來自全國各地的11支參賽隊伍斬獲獎項,其中,華中科技大學OpenEdgeNeXt團隊憑借“CoStar:基于神經(jīng)網(wǎng)絡(luò)模型動態(tài)切分的星地協(xié)同遙感圖像分析系統(tǒng)”獲得冠軍;來自華中科技大學、武漢大學、北京郵電大學、中國電信研究院等科研院所和北京邊界空間科技有限公司的5支隊伍獲得優(yōu)勝獎。
“太空和衛(wèi)星離自己似乎不再遙遠,我們的代碼要上天了!”這些年輕的隊伍朝氣蓬勃,對未來充滿期待。
寫出來的代碼不再“躺”在實驗室里
作為冠軍團隊OpenEdgeNeXt的指導(dǎo)老師,華中科技大學教授、博士生導(dǎo)師劉方明最為感慨的是,通過這次比賽,他和學生們有了一個極佳的實踐機會,所寫的代碼不再僅僅停留在實驗室里,而是跟真實的大場景、真實的數(shù)據(jù)緊密結(jié)合起來,面向應(yīng)用中的實際問題,“更好地落地”。
他告訴中青報·中青網(wǎng)記者,“這次能夠跟大賽結(jié)合,以賽促學,以賽促研,為成果轉(zhuǎn)化提供了更好的條件!
劉方明長期從事分布式系統(tǒng)與網(wǎng)絡(luò)、云計算與邊緣計算等領(lǐng)域的研究,獲批多項國內(nèi)外專利,曾獲國家自然科學二等獎、教育部自然科學一等獎等獎項。用他的話說,企業(yè)提供了基礎(chǔ)平臺,發(fā)布“有價值的場景”,還拿出了切切實實困擾業(yè)界的難題。而高校師生則在關(guān)鍵技術(shù)上有著足夠的積累,作為開發(fā)者前來,揭榜應(yīng)戰(zhàn)。
這種“新模式”,讓高校師生與產(chǎn)業(yè)平臺“走到一起”,共同解決云計算、星地協(xié)同、人工智能這些交叉結(jié)合實際的問題,產(chǎn)教融合,是個“共贏的過程”。
“以前我們做了關(guān)鍵技術(shù)、原型系統(tǒng),要想做成果轉(zhuǎn)化確實是很難的,但這次不用擔心這個問題了。華為提供了開源的云原生邊緣計算平臺KubeEdge、邊云協(xié)同AI框架Sedna,還有彈性云服務(wù)器、云原生服務(wù)等,以及昇思MindSpore,給了參賽團隊強有力的支撐,我們不必從零開始搭建系統(tǒng),部署和運維的效率大大提升!眲⒎矫髡f。
OpenEdgeNeXt團隊成員包括華中科技大學4位在讀博士生和1位在讀碩士生。隊長陳姝彤和技術(shù)員裴強宇、武靜、胡嘉海,有的發(fā)表過頂級學術(shù)論文,有的獲得過國家發(fā)明專利,還有剛?cè)雽W不久的胡海川,曾帶隊獲得過世界大學生超算競賽ASC二等獎。
在參加比賽之前,陳姝彤一直覺得太空和衛(wèi)星離自己很遙遠。直到這次給衛(wèi)星寫代碼,她才發(fā)現(xiàn),原來衛(wèi)星上用的技術(shù),和她研究的方向竟然息息相關(guān)。
她忍不住感慨,團隊的科研積累,也可以在太空上施展拳腳。
“這讓我們覺得,太空和我們的距離一下子拉近了很多,這也是我們參加比賽的收獲,我們的視野打開了,未來的方向也更加廣闊,更加頂天立地!标愭畯男【蛯τ嬎銠C感興趣,在進行科研的過程中,她能夠感受到樂趣。
OpenEdgeNeXt團隊創(chuàng)新式地提出了一種星地協(xié)同遙感分析框架,起名叫CoStar。這個新方案能夠?qū)⑦b感圖像模型一分為二,星載設(shè)備和地面站數(shù)據(jù)中心分別執(zhí)行這個模型在云和邊的兩部分,實現(xiàn)細粒度、自適應(yīng)、多樣化的星地協(xié)同,可服務(wù)于災(zāi)害監(jiān)測、資源探測等事關(guān)國計民生的多種應(yīng)用服務(wù)。
這種全新的神經(jīng)網(wǎng)絡(luò)模型動態(tài)切分機制,如果安裝在衛(wèi)星上,比傳統(tǒng)方案效率提高2.97倍。此外,CoStar既滿足了推理的精度,還減少了資源消耗,平均帶寬需求率大幅降低。
“該方案在推理效率提升及能耗節(jié)省上有巨大技術(shù)優(yōu)勢,商業(yè)轉(zhuǎn)換后,預(yù)計每年可以節(jié)省超過1億元成本!眲⒎矫髡雇。
年輕人也能和衛(wèi)星火箭這些“高大上”產(chǎn)生聯(lián)系
在比賽過程中,前來揭榜的團隊各顯神通。他們基于云原生、邊緣計算、AI、大數(shù)據(jù)等技術(shù),結(jié)合云原生衛(wèi)星計算平臺,創(chuàng)制一個又一個作品,展露出欲上九天的氣勢。
這些“想上天”的代碼,圍繞著衛(wèi)星的相關(guān)應(yīng)用,能夠加速衛(wèi)星計算智能化進程,幫助衛(wèi)星更好地服務(wù)于應(yīng)急通信、生態(tài)監(jiān)測、防災(zāi)減災(zāi)、城市建設(shè)等社會領(lǐng)域。
來自武漢大學遙感學院的“教學實驗大樓隊”,構(gòu)建了一個“云-管-邊-端”協(xié)同的星地一體化增量學習火災(zāi)探測系統(tǒng),幫助全球野火監(jiān)測預(yù)警,能夠有力支撐全球突發(fā)性、大規(guī)模野火的應(yīng)急響應(yīng),及時守護公眾生命財產(chǎn)安全和國家生態(tài)安全。
而來自“中國電信研究院”的參賽團隊則完成了一個云原生的星地協(xié)同船舶檢測方案,應(yīng)用于衛(wèi)星+智慧海防領(lǐng)域,能夠助力現(xiàn)代化海港建設(shè)與海上交通管理,實現(xiàn)船舶偏航、碰撞等危險實時評估功能,快速地規(guī)劃出安全的救援路線,提升海上應(yīng)急處置救援能力。
除了高校、研究所這些科研單位,本次“代碼上太空”大賽也獲得了企業(yè)的廣泛關(guān)注。由北京邊界空間科技有限公司的5名實習生組成的“天碼行空”團隊,在本次大賽中獲得優(yōu)勝獎。
團隊隊長朱祚原本也覺得,衛(wèi)星對大伙兒來說,是非常遙遠的一件事,接觸的門檻也很高。但是近兩年,他發(fā)現(xiàn),越來越多的從業(yè)者,都在積極投入衛(wèi)星應(yīng)用這件事情當中。
他對中青報·中青網(wǎng)記者說,“可能再過幾年,就會發(fā)現(xiàn),有更多基于衛(wèi)星的應(yīng)用出現(xiàn)。今年發(fā)布的一些新手機,就有基于北斗衛(wèi)星的短報文功能。未來,人們將利用到衛(wèi)星的更多能力。衛(wèi)星可以給大家的生活提供更多幫助!
近地軌道的衛(wèi)星與地面之間,并不使用常規(guī)網(wǎng)絡(luò)協(xié)議IP。而且傳統(tǒng)使用星地協(xié)議設(shè)計的初衷是為了傳輸遙測遙控信號,并不適合現(xiàn)在大量的計算需求,這成為星地互聯(lián)的痛點所在。
針對這一問題,這些天馬行空的年輕人組成了一支“天碼行空”團隊,開發(fā)了一款名為“屏蓬”的星地暢聯(lián)代理程序。他們“打通了從衛(wèi)星到地面之間普適性的鏈路”,可以將星網(wǎng)與地面網(wǎng)無感化連通,使得衛(wèi)星與服務(wù)器直接交互。
用團隊成員司家寧的話說,“屏蓬”就像一個海淘的轉(zhuǎn)運公司,幫助信息在地面和衛(wèi)星之間轉(zhuǎn)運,簡化了流程,降低了門檻。
“屏蓬”解決了星地互聯(lián)問題,也為開發(fā)者提供了極大便利,無須感知衛(wèi)星這一特定場景,任何使用IP協(xié)議的應(yīng)用,都可以無感化地部署于衛(wèi)星之上,“萬碼互聯(lián)”,甚至“人人代碼上太空”。
“我們希望衛(wèi)星這件事,不單單是國家在做,而是有越來越多的開發(fā)者,都能低成本地用上這些東西!彼炯覍幐锌溃贻p開發(fā)者也能和太空、火箭、衛(wèi)星這些高大上的詞產(chǎn)生聯(lián)系。
用自己的雙手讓衛(wèi)星變“聰明”
司家寧開始對衛(wèi)星感興趣的契機,是2021年7月河南鄭州的那場特大暴雨。
當時他就在鄭州,目睹了這場災(zāi)難。讓他印象特別深、對他打擊特別大的一件事,是當洪水淹過通信基站,手機信號和地鐵站里的電力都受到一定影響,很多信息無法及時傳達到位。
“我們其實有途徑解決這件事情,盡管地面的網(wǎng)絡(luò)不是時時刻刻都能用,但衛(wèi)星可以為我們打開通往生命的另一條路!彼f。
司家寧忍不住設(shè)想,如果在緊急時刻,手機信號可以通過衛(wèi)星回到地面上,就不至于在基站不可用的時候,“太多的人都閉塞在信息孤島里”。他感慨道,哪怕能多一秒的鏈路可用,沒準,一條消息及時發(fā)出去,就能救一車的人。
起初,司家寧的研究方向是5G核心網(wǎng)領(lǐng)域,從那之后,便開始接觸衛(wèi)星領(lǐng)域。這個年輕人希望,未來如果再遇到火災(zāi)、大風這種突發(fā)自然災(zāi)害,可以通過自己研發(fā)的技術(shù),讓救援早一分鐘到達,讓決策信息早一秒下達,能多救回一條生命。
劉方明也告訴記者,OpenEdgeNeXt設(shè)計的遙感技術(shù),其中一種應(yīng)用是搶險救災(zāi),關(guān)系到國計民生和人民生命財產(chǎn)健康。
他提到,近幾年各地發(fā)生山火的新聞十分牽動人心。而通過衛(wèi)星,遙感圖像經(jīng)過AI推理,結(jié)合歷史的經(jīng)驗,能夠及時發(fā)覺某個地方已經(jīng)發(fā)生山火了,甚至是“冒煙了”,快要發(fā)生山火了,政府也就能及時組織搶險救災(zāi)。
“大量地面上的技術(shù)有機會用在衛(wèi)星上的特殊環(huán)境里,以前都是不敢想的事情。開辟太空云計算之后,我們做地面計算機技術(shù)的人,可以有機會把技術(shù)貢獻出來。國外有相關(guān)計劃,我們肯定不能落后,從跟跑,到并跑,到領(lǐng)跑!彼麑τ浾哒f,
劉方明最早接觸到這次比賽的信息并敏銳結(jié)合自身的研究積累,立刻指導(dǎo)自己的學生們組建團隊。他起初發(fā)現(xiàn)這些年輕人心里頭都在打鼓,沒什么信心,于是鼓勵大家“這樣將理論與實際結(jié)合的機會難能可貴”。而且比賽結(jié)束后,很多研究過程中突破的瓶頸、實現(xiàn)的創(chuàng)新,都可以發(fā)表新的高水平論文。
他指導(dǎo)的另一支優(yōu)勝獎隊伍OpenCloudNeXt,研究的是星地協(xié)同調(diào)度的問題,即多顆衛(wèi)星之間計算的調(diào)度和應(yīng)用的部署,同樣收獲良多。
“將來還可以跟別人說,我的代碼上天了。”劉方明相信這些年輕人的潛力,也相信他們無窮的精力。他認為,這些都是年輕人最大的優(yōu)勢,只要給予指導(dǎo),給予資源,讓他們放手放膽去做就行。
“計算機是工科,是以解決問題為結(jié)果導(dǎo)向的。如果將人類知識面比作一個球面的話,我希望自己能夠在這個球面上頂一個屬于自己的小鼓包,對于計算機領(lǐng)域做一個知識的小延伸,并且能夠做出有用的系統(tǒng)!眻F隊的“新手小白”胡海川說。
每一個送代碼上天的年輕人,目標都是星辰大海。
中青報·中青網(wǎng)記者 張渺 來源:中國青年報